AXG8700J4 Equivalent & Substitute Parts

Part Overview

The AXG8700J4 is a 72-position rectangular connector plug manufactured by Panasonic Electric Works, featuring outer shroud contacts and surface mount gold plating. This component is classified as obsolete, making identification of suitable substitutes essential for ongoing design support and procurement planning. The connector operates with a 0.35mm pitch and includes solder retention features for reliable assembly.

Substitute Part Grouping Explanation

Substitution eligibility for the AXG8700J4 is determined by the following critical parameters:

Pitch and Contact Spacing: 0.014" (0.35mm) pitch is the primary mechanical constraint. Substitute parts must maintain identical pitch to ensure compatibility with mating connectors and PCB layouts.

Mounting Technology: Surface mount configuration is mandatory. Both the main part and substitute must support SMD assembly processes.

Contact Finish: Gold plating is required for electrical performance and corrosion resistance in the intended application.

Mated Stacking Height and Height Above Board: These dimensional parameters ensure mechanical fit within the assembly envelope and must remain consistent.

Electrical Compliance: RoHS compliance and MSL rating must be maintained to satisfy regulatory and environmental requirements.

Connector Geometry: The outer shroud contact design and 2-row configuration define the physical interface.

The substitute part AXF6D7012 meets these criteria with the following distinction: it is a header configuration (receptacle) rather than a plug, operates with 70 positions instead of 72, and maintains active product status.

Engineering Selection Recommendations

The AXF6D7012 serves as a functional substitute for the obsolete AXG8700J4 based on the following engineering criteria:

Mechanical Compatibility: Both connectors maintain identical pitch (0.35mm), row configuration (2 rows), and stacking heights (0.6mm mated, 0.46mm above board). Surface mount assembly processes are compatible.

Electrical and Environmental Compliance: Both parts are RoHS compliant with MSL rating of 1 (unlimited moisture sensitivity), ensuring equivalent performance in regulated applications.

Product Status Advantage: The AXF6D7012 holds active product status, providing assured long-term availability and supply chain stability compared to the obsolete AXG8700J4.

Configuration Difference: The primary distinction is connector type (header vs. plug) and position count (70 vs. 72). Design integration must account for these differences in mating interface and pin allocation.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: Can AXF6D7012 directly replace AXG8700J4 in existing designs?

A: Direct mechanical replacement is possible due to identical pitch, row count, and stacking heights. However, the connector type difference (header vs. plug) and position count reduction (70 vs. 72) require design verification to confirm mating interface compatibility and pin assignment feasibility.

Q: What is the significance of the position count difference (72 vs. 70)?

A: The AXG8700J4 includes 70 signal positions plus 2 dedicated power positions. The AXF6D7012 provides 70 total positions. Circuit designs must accommodate this difference in power distribution architecture.

Q: Are both connectors suitable for the same assembly processes?

A: Yes. Both components are surface mount with solder retention features, compatible with standard SMD assembly equipment and reflow soldering processes.

Q: What packaging considerations apply to procurement?

A: The AXG8700J4 is supplied in bulk packaging, while the AXF6D7012 is available in Tape & Reel (TR) format. TR packaging is standard for high-volume SMD assembly and provides improved handling and automated placement compatibility.

Q: Do both parts meet the same environmental and compliance standards?

A: Yes. Both connectors are RoHS compliant with MSL 1 rating, suitable for applications requiring regulatory compliance and unlimited moisture exposure tolerance.
